[0027] Example 1 A 25% by weight dispersible oil suspension concentrate of corn herbicides containing atrazine, flumesulam and nicosulfuron was prepared. Composition and percentage by weight are as follows: 1.5% of flumesulam, 19.5% of atrazine, 4% of nicosulfuron, 160115% of agricultural milk, 0.5% of organic bentonite, 49.5% of methyl oleate; the steps of the preparation method and The conditions are as follows: (1) According to the ratio of raw materials, various raw materials are added into the stirring tank and stirred for 30 minutes, and shearing is carried out at the same time during the stirring process; (2) The materials after stirring for 30 minutes are passed through sand mill machine, the particle size D50 must not be greater than 8 microns; (3) the ground material is added to a shear kettle and sheared for 30 minutes; the dispersible oil suspension concentrate of the composition is obtained.

Abstract

The invention discloses a corn herbicide, which comprises flumetsulam and atrazine (b)W/(/b)(b), wherein the (b)W is nicosulfuron, alachlor, acetochlor, butachlor, propisochlor, metolachlor, or s-metolachlor; the mass ratio of flumetsulam to atrazine to W is (1-10):(5-60):(2-60). Low dosage of the herbicide comprising atrazine, flumetsulam and nicosulfuron can achieve the control efficacy of grassy weed and broad-leaf weed respectively by 98.1% and 99.3%, as well as comprehensive control efficacy by 84.5%-99.9%. The prevention effects of the herbicide comprising atrazine, flumetsulam and nicosulfuron on grassy weed and broad-leaf weed are respectively 92.2% and 100%. Compared with the single agent, the corn herbicide has very obviously synergistic interaction, the weeding effect after corn closing and seedling can be obviously improved. The resistance of weeds can be postponed, the corn herbicide is wide in the herbicide controlling spectrum and long in lasting period, and has safety on the corn and afterreap crops.

technical field [0001] The invention belongs to the field of agricultural herbicides, and relates to a combination of sulfafenacil and atrazine, nicosulfuron, alachlor, acetochlor, butachlor, metolachlor and metolachlor Or a mixed herbicide composition of refined metolachlor and a preparation method thereof. Background technique [0002] At present, the weeding effect in corn fields is generally poor, especially the emergence of barnyardgrass, duckweed, velvetleum and other malignant weeds, which have a great impact on corn yield. Atrazine: It is a systemic selective pre-emergence and post-emergence herbicide. The root absorption is mainly, and the stem and leaf absorption is little.
